Primary storage
Primary storage is that memory that is directly accessible to the CPU but not part of CPU. In our Desktop Systems RAM is the primary storage. All the computations are actually performed inside the Primary Storage. The data and instructions are stored in Primary storage and brought inside CPU register as and when required.
